A close-up, head-on air-to-air view captures a U.S. Air Force Bell-Boeing CV-22B Osprey during USAFE Days 2023. The CV-22B is a twin-engine tiltrotor aircraft capable of vertical takeoff and high-speed cruise flight. It is powered by Rolls-Royce AE 1107C turboshaft engines driving large proprotors. Assigned to U.S. Air Forces in Europe, the aircraft is used for special operations transport, personnel insertion, and mission rehearsal training.
